📅 Club Events
☑️ Inauguration of the New Exco:
The inauguration and swearing-in of the new executive committee took place on January 11, 2024. The event was well attended, with the University Management Team present.
Key points from the President's speech include a commitment to:
Erect a fence around the club.
Establish an Executive Lounge within the Club.
Enhance security measures within the club premises.
Collaborate with the Akwa Ibom State Government for the completion of the promised 20-room project.
Additionally, there was a swearing-in ceremony to welcome a new member to the Staff Club, with the Deputy Vice-Chancellor (DVC) Academic taking the oath as the latest addition to the club.

🍻 Launching of the Executive Lounge:
The Executive Lounge of the Club was officially inaugurated on Thursday, January 25th, 2024, in alignment with the commitment made by the President during the inauguration ceremony of the Club's Executive Committee (Exco).
The recently launched Executive Lounge is specifically designated for the exclusive use of club members and their guests. Notably, the prices of beverages within the lounge include an additional fee of 100 naira, which will be directed towards maintaining the lounge.









☑️Visitation of the Club to Prof. JJ Andy:
Led by the President, the Club visited our esteemed life member and patron, Prof. JJ Andy, at his residence in Uyo. Prof. and his wife warmly welcomed the Club with excitement. The President pledged that such visits would be a recurring occurrence. The Club later shared drinks and prayers with the family.

🥍 Sports
Tennis Section Triumphs: The tennis section of the Club showcased its prowess at the South-South InterClub Tennis Association (SSICTA) tennis fiesta held in honour of the Senate President at Ikot Ekpene Club. Notably, the tennis section secured victories, bringing home laurels for the Club.
Renovation of Umo Eno Tennis Court: After four months of neglect, the Umo Eno tennis court is undergoing a comprehensive facelift. Anticipated to be ready for use in the next two weeks, this renovation aligns with our commitment to providing top-notch facilities for our members. Additionally, plans are underway to prepare the football pitch for five-a-side games, ensuring a well-rounded sports experience.
Fully Functional Gym: The Club's gym is fully operational and equipped to support members in maintaining their fitness and well-being. Despite its functionality, the gym is currently underutilized.
